Capacity planning and operational control now require platform thinking
Manufacturers rarely struggle because they lack data. More often, they struggle because planning, production, procurement, inventory, maintenance, quality, and finance operate across disconnected systems and inconsistent processes. Capacity planning becomes reactive. Shop floor priorities shift without visibility. Procurement decisions are made without current production constraints. Leadership receives delayed reporting rather than operational intelligence. A cloud-native enterprise SaaS platform addresses this by creating a common operational model where planning and execution are connected.
When manufacturing ERP is deployed as a digital operations platform, capacity planning can be linked to labor availability, machine utilization, material constraints, customer demand, and service-level commitments. Operational control improves because workflows are standardized, approvals are automated, and exception handling becomes visible across the business. Workflow automation opportunities that improve operational control
Manufacturing ERP delivers the greatest value when it is used to automate operational decisions and handoffs, not simply record transactions. Workflow automation can support production order approvals, material replenishment triggers, exception alerts for capacity overload, quality hold processes, maintenance scheduling, procurement escalations, and customer delivery commitments. These capabilities reduce manual coordination and improve response times across the production lifecycle.
- Automated capacity alerts when planned production exceeds labor or machine availability
- Workflow-driven procurement requests tied to production schedules and inventory thresholds
- Quality control escalations based on non-conformance events and batch traceability rules
- Maintenance scheduling linked to machine utilization and downtime patterns
- Approval routing for schedule changes, rush orders, and supplier substitutions
- Executive dashboards that convert operational data into actionable intelligence

Cloud deployment flexibility and governance considerations
Manufacturing customers vary significantly in their cloud readiness, compliance posture, and operational risk tolerance. Some prefer multi-tenant ERP for speed, standardization, and lower operating overhead. Others require dedicated cloud options for data isolation, regional hosting, or customer-specific governance controls. A managed ERP platform should support both models so partners can align deployment architecture with customer requirements rather than forcing a one-size-fits-all approach.
Governance is equally important. Capacity planning and operational control depend on trusted data, clear ownership, and disciplined process design. Partners should establish governance frameworks covering master data management, workflow change control, role-based access, reporting definitions, integration standards, and business continuity planning. In manufacturing, weak governance often leads to planning inaccuracies, duplicate transactions, inconsistent KPIs, and poor user adoption. A cloud-native architecture improves technical resilience, but operational governance is what sustains business value.
| Implementation Domain | Key Consideration | Partner Recommendation | Business Impact |
|---|---|---|---|
| Data model | Accuracy of BOMs, routings, inventory, and work centers | Run structured data readiness and cleansing programs | Improves planning reliability and reporting confidence |
| Process design | Consistency across plants and departments | Standardize core workflows before deep customization | Reduces complexity and accelerates scalability |
| Deployment architecture | Multi-tenant versus dedicated cloud requirements | Match hosting model to compliance, performance, and growth needs | Supports resilience and long-term flexibility |
| User adoption | Cross-functional participation in ERP workflows | Leverage unlimited users to broaden controlled access | Increases visibility and process accountability |
| Governance | Ownership of changes, KPIs, and integrations | Create joint steering and operational review structures | Protects platform integrity over time |
